Yes. We offer both local pickup and local delivery, depending on order size and location.
Local delivery
Available throughout the Willamette Valley and surrounding areas
Focused primarily on business customers
Requires a minimum order quantity (MOQ)
We prioritize delivery to businesses because larger, recurring orders help us operate more efficiently. That efficiency supports economies of scale, which in turn helps us keep pricing lower and more consistent for all of our customers.
Local pickup
Available for smaller orders in our local area
A good option when delivery minimums aren’t met or when you need items quickly

In most cases, yes. Our customers are at the forefront of how we make decisions, and we make a good-faith effort to work with clients who need to return or exchange products.
At the same time, we operate with a focus on efficiency so we can keep pricing fair and consistent. Because of that, returns and exchanges are handled within a few clear guidelines:
Items must be unused and unopened
Returns or exchanges must be approved in advance
Some products may not be eligible due to their nature or condition
Items must be returned within 30 days of purchase.
We move essential supplies quickly, and returned inventory often can’t be resold the same way. These guidelines help us manage costs responsibly while still being fair to our customers.
